About Georgian Pop

Georgian pop, locally known as Kartuli pop, emerged as a distinct commercial force during the post-Soviet era, blending Western radio-friendly structures with ancient regional musicality. The instrumentation typically features a slick combination of digital synthesizers and programmed percussion, occasionally interspersed with traditional instruments like the panduri to maintain cultural identity. Its rhythms are generally stable and mid-tempo, though they frequently incorporate the soaring, melismatic vocal techniques characteristic of Georgian polyphony. Functioning as a bridge between Caucasian folk traditions and international Euro-pop, the genre conveys moods ranging from deep, soulful nostalgia to high-energy celebratory anthems designed for mass appeal across the South Caucasus.

Also known as: Kartuli Pop
